half of his collection consist of photographs of new schools public parks etcetera, by professional photographers. in typical example riis wrote an article about the jacob riis settlement house, social service organization on henry street which he helped found in the 1880's and which was named for him in 1901. it moved to long island city in 1951 and still professional essential services for the community. the magazine sent a professional photographer to take these pictures for the article. riis had lantern slides made from them for his lecture. these are lantern slides in the collection made from the photographs of this article. when riis quit his newspaper job in 1899, he began to spend several months of year traveling all over the country delivering lectures to fill in for loss income. lecture bureaus arranged scheduling and billing for this popular entertainment. riis developed a slide lecture to travel the country. very much like book tour or ted talks. this is actually a lantern slide. it was a photograph of a poster for his lecture, the battle of the slums. illustrated by scores of origina
